How much do marketing startup j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 17, 2026, the average hourly pay for marketing startup in the United States is $32.69,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$21.63 and $43.27 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ges faced by marketing professionals in a startup environment?

Marketing professionals in startups often encounter challenges such as balancing multiple roles, working with limited resources, and needing to quickly pivot strategies based on evolving business goals. The pace can be fast and priorities may shift rapidly, requiring a high degree of flexibility and a proactive approach to problem-solving. Collaborating closely with product, sales, and leadership teams is typical, so strong communication and teamwork skills are essential. These challenges, however, offer valuable opportunities for rapid skill development and greater ownership over projects compared to larger organizations. If you enjoy creative problem-solving and thrive in dynamic settings, a marketing startup role can be both demanding and highly rewarding.

What is the role of marketing in startups?

The role of marketing in startups is to build brand awareness, attract customers, and generate sales through strategies such as digital advertising, social media, and content creation. Marketing professionals in startups often need to be adaptable and skilled in data analysis, branding, and customer engagement to support rapid growth. Effective marketing helps startups establish a market presence and compete with established companies.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Marketing Startup position, and why are they important?

To thrive at a marketing startup, you need a strong grasp of digital marketing strategies, data analysis, and growth-oriented campaign development, often supported by a degree in marketing or related experience. Familiarity with platforms like Google Analytics, social media advertising tools, and CRM systems is common and can be enhanced by certifications such as Google Ads or HubSpot. Resilience, creativity, and adaptability are crucial soft skills, as is the ability to communicate ideas clearly within small, dynamic teams. These skills are essential for rapidly testing new ideas, efficiently scaling campaigns, and contributing to the startup’s fast-paced growth.

What is startup marketing?

Startup marketing involves developing and implementing strategies to promote a new company's products or services, often focusing on brand awareness, customer acquisition, and growth with limited resources. It typically requires skills in digital marketing, social media, content creation, and data analysis to quickly adapt to market feedback and scale efforts efficiently.
